The cyclist, having driven 4 km at a speed of 12 km / h, stopped and rested for 40 minutes. He drove the remaining 8 km of the way at a speed of 8 km / h. Find the average speed of the cyclist.

To calculate the value of the average speed of the specified cyclist, you must use the formula: Vav = (Sн + Sк) / (tн + tо + tк) = (Sн + Sk) / (Sн / Vн + to + Sк / Vк).

Values of variables: Sн – the initial part of the cyclist’s path (Sн = 4 km); Sk is the remaining path (Sk = 8 km); Vн – initial speed (Vн = 12 km / h); to – duration of rest (to = 40 min = 2/3 h); Vк – final speed (Vк = 8 km / h).

Calculation: Vav = (Sn + Sk) / (Sn / Vn + to + Sk / Vk) = (4 + 8) / (4/12 + 2/3 + 8/8) = 6 km / h.

Answer: The average ground speed of this cyclist is 6 km / h.
